How the cricket nibbler works

It is quite simple to imagine the work of a nibbler - in fact, it can be compared to a chisel that makes breakdowns in metal at a high frequency. Another comparison is the modern electric jigsaw, in which the standard saw with teeth is replaced by a punch rod (chisel). This principle of robots, combining a punching tool and a jigsaw, opens up wide possibilities and allows you to use a tool of this type even for shape cutting of sheet metal. The advantages of this tool

Another weighty advantage of a cricket is its careful attitude to protective and decorative coating or metal tiles. Punching the material through and through, he not only does not injure it along the edges of the cut, but, on the contrary, rolls, thus protecting the end of the cut from corrosion. As a result, the metal lasts much longer.

Additionally, the following points can be highlighted as the advantages of a cutting metal drill bit.

  • High productivity - a 1 m cut can be completed in less than a minute. Yes, the grinder cuts faster, but unlike the nozzle, it burns the protective and decorative coating.
  • That only is the opportunity to overcome almost any obstacle. Wave and various bends are not a problem at all - you can direct the movement of the torch not only left and right, but also up and down.
  • According to the manufacturers, this tool is able to easily cope with metal up to 2 mm thick, which is quite enough for working with roofing materials.
  • The cost of the instrument can be called purely symbolic. It is at least five times lower than the price of professional cutting shears with a built-in electric drive.

As for the shortcomings, the most significant is only one - it is almost impossible to achieve a perfectly straight cut. In principle, it is not needed, since in most cases the edges are overlapped either with another sheet of metal or with special elements. If you really try and come up with some kind of guide, then this problem can be solved.

Safety precautions when working with a "cricket"

In addition to the risks of cutting yourself on the edges of sheet iron, there are a couple of points that you need to watch out for when working with a drill bit. These are shavings - small and, most importantly, sharp fragments of metal in the form of a crescent. They can cause very serious trouble.

  • First of all, the shavings easily stick into the legs, and this may not even be felt on the hardened feet. Then suppurations and all the ensuing consequences begin. It is best to work with the tool in closed shoes.
  • The second point is, or rather, its impeller, which serves to cool the electric motor. Penetrating into the air intake hole, small metal crescents quickly disable the power tool. There is only one way to protect the drill - to pack it in a mesh material (for example, nylon tights).

In addition, one should not forget that small chips scattered throughout the yard corrode quickly, and if they remain, for example, on paving slabs, then rust eats into it and spoils the appearance of the coating. Timely cleaning of the workplace solves almost all issues.

Screwdriver attachment

If an electric drill is not available, then the screwdriver can also perform the same functions.

The difference, however, is still there:

  • The rotational speed of the screwdriver is lower than that of the drill. Low revolutions and, accordingly, the power of the power tool will not allow cutting metal with the same performance, especially if it is closer to 2 mm thickness.
  • Lack of inertia. After the user has released the button, the chuck immediately stops rotating. In terms of safety precautions, this is even slightly better, as well as in the case of a curved cut.
  • Small size and light weight compared to a drill. This allows you to do all kinds of "pirouettes" when cutting more easily than with a drill.
  • Screwdrivers run on batteries, therefore, its work is autonomous, and the power cord does not interfere with normal operation.
  • There is no adjustment of the rotation speed of the chuck.

It is quite clear that a screwdriver can also be used instead of a drill with a "Cricket" type attachment.

I assembled this chip sucker a year ago. During this time, I completely ran it in and I can say that the design is quite working. used for the chip suction asynchronous motor at 1.5kW / 3000 rpm. The impeller is assembled from plywood. The impeller was sized to avoid overloading the motor. The blades are curved and the impeller rotates with the curved side forward.

I assembled this chip sucker a year ago. During this time, I completely ran it in and I can say that the design is quite working. Unfortunately, the format of the competition does not allow us to describe in detail the manufacturing process and the reason for choosing the shape of the parts, so I only offer short description and I will focus on the most important points... An asynchronous motor of 1.5 kW / 3000 rpm was used for the chip suction. The impeller is assembled from plywood. The impeller was sized to avoid overloading the motor. The blades are curved and the impeller rotates with the curved side forward. To bend the blades, I used two 3mm plates and glued them. The impeller is attached to the engine via a plywood pulley. To remove any beating of the pulley, I carved it right on my own engine. The impeller blades are glued to the sidewalls using grooves. Manually calculating the radii was difficult enough, but I have a homemade one. milling machine with CNC (based on the Enkor FME-850 milling cutter). With the help of it, all the details came out as they should, although I had to slightly adjust each blade individually to its place. But after gluing and installing on the motor shaft, there was a slight runout in both axes. The beauty of a wooden impeller is that it can be easily turned, but it was dangerous to run it with beats at 3000 rpm (its diameter is 360mm and thickness is 120mm). Therefore, I attached an Enkor LME-900 belt sander (it has convenient grooves for fastening with clamps) and removed the beats by rotating the impeller manually. Next, balancing was carried out by drilling the plywood from the back of the impeller. After that, I already risked starting the engine and made sure that everything was working well. The impeller body was also assembled from bent plywood in the form of a "sandwich" of 2 plates 3 mm thick. The casing cover is rigidly attached to the engine, and the casing to it using latches for quick disassembly... At the final stage, all joints are glued with a window rubber seal for tightness. The next step was the assembly of the cyclone itself. It consists of two parts and is made of plywood and galvanized sheet. The upper part creates a swirl of air, and the cone separates debris directly. The ends of the cylinder are cut and glued onto liquid nails. I cut it with a grinder Enkor UShM-900 / 125M. The frame was cut out of galvanized steel using a screwdriver from Enkor ACCUMaster AKM1802 and the Sverchok device. All connections are sealed on the non-working side. The engine is hung on two simple brackets. The engine itself, together with the upper cover of the volute, is suspended from brackets on rubber shock absorbers, which also dampen the beats at start and stop. At the cyclone, the upper plywood part of the body is load-bearing and is rigidly attached to the wall. A "bucket" on wheels is attached from below, which is convenient. At this point, the chip sucker was ready for testing. The wiring was gradually assembled. I used the usual sewer pipe 110 and 50mm. It does not fit well with a 100mm corrugated hose and I used a 100mm round ventilation pipe in these places. For convenience, latches and scoops were made for sweeping. I also added remote controls. Short description

It is a detachable mechanism that fits on a standard electric hand drill chuck. It is designed for cutting flat and corrugated metal sheets:

  • Composite aluminum sheet up to 2 millimeters thick
  • Galvanized profiled sheet up to 0.8 mm thick
  • Copper, brass up to 1.5 mm thick

By appearance The cricket drill bit resembles a cylindrical steel blank with "fingers" sticking out in both directions. A cylindrical blank is a body through which torque is transmitted from a drill to two cutting surfaces. "Fingers" are paired dies in direct contact with a metal workpiece. The tool comes with a plastic threaded handle-holder, which is screwed onto one of the paired cutting surfaces.

In addition, a spare die and punch, as well as a hex wrench are supplied with the attachment.




Principle of operation

The cricket drill attachment does not cut metal like an angle grinder, but cuts it due to the frequent translational movements of the matrix. The working unit converts the torque from the drill rotor. The tool cannot run at low rpm. To obtain a high-quality cut, it must maintain a rotation speed of 2700-3000 rpm. If this parameter is not met, then the metal around the cut bends, the quality of the finished product deteriorates.

Application area

It is widely used for cutting thin sheet metal. Its design is specially designed for making both straight and curved cuts. With a certain skill of work, you can perform figure sawing along a complex path.

Unlike an angle grinder or metal scissors, the "cricket" is able to cut from the center of the workpiece without creating through cuts.

The cutting attachment is especially useful for roofing works and installation of fences. It's all about the material. Basically, a profiled sheet is used, which is perfectly cut with this tool.

Safe work rules

They practically do not differ from standard measures when working with a saw tool:

  1. Do not cut with one hand. This can cause it to rebound;
  2. Before starting work, the rigidity of the fastening of the holder handle is checked. To do this, it turns clockwise to failure.
  3. It is allowed to work only in goggles and gloves;
  4. It is recommended to cut the sheet away from you, and not towards yourself;
  5. Do not work with a defective tool. These include: a loose drill chuck, a worn-out sawing matrix, a loose grip

How do you cut metal at home? In 90% of cases hand scissors(we are talking about a thin metal sheet). The method is unsophisticated, inexpensive, but not devoid of drawbacks.

  • At the very least, making a long cut without burrs is difficult.
  • Since the scissors are located along the sheet, the planes to be cut need to be spread up and down. This makes it difficult to work, not to mention the fact that the edges need to be leveled afterwards.
  • If the workpiece is not flat, but with stiffening ribs (for example, corrugated board, or figured "under the tiles" covering for the roof), it is almost impossible to make a cut with ordinary scissors for metal.

It takes a lot of physical effort. If you need to cut several meters at a time, then it turns out a good workout, like in a gym. Often a grinder with a cutting disc is used for such work.

It turns out quickly, relatively smoothly and not at all physically difficult. However, the edges require post-processing and the metal at the edge is exposed to unwanted thermal effects.

If you work with sheets of profiled metal-plastic "tiles", then the protective layer in the place of the cut burns out and loses its aesthetic appeal.

Progressive way- electric scissors for metal with vertical blades. However, it is an expensive tool that is rarely used (how often do you re-cover your roof?). Therefore, there are more practical accessories on sale: a drill attachment for cutting metal.

In fact, it is a gearbox that converts the rotary motion of the spindle into oscillatory. Of course, in terms of its characteristics, the device is inferior to full-fledged electric scissors.

However, a drill attachment is inexpensive, and besides, you do not buy a ready-made tool (scissors with a motor), which gathers dust on the shelf most of the time. There is a drill in almost every home, if necessary, it can be easily turned into a progressive cutter.
